Why verification matters

An unlicensed electrician can void your home insurance, hide code violations that surface at resale, or start a fire. A state license means the work is permitted, inspected, and accountable.

Arizona: Arizona's ROC licenses every contractor performing work valued over $1,000 — about 57,000 active licenses across general building, electrical, plumbing, HVAC, roofing, solar, pool, fire-protection, and landscape classifications. Commercial (C-), residential (R-), and dual (CR-) variants are tracked under a single registry and refreshed weekly.
